Food was good. Crowd was light. Service was good. We started with the Ceviche de Cameron. It was tasty, but could have used more juice in it. I ordered the combo fajitas. It came with steak, chicken and shrimp. It was tasty, but the chicken was a little in the dry side. My wife had a combo plate that had a couple of different tacos that she chose and an enchilada. Plenty of food to where we both brought some home. Location is right near the Suisun waterfront. I would go back again.

Almost warm food. Our plates came out not warm, plates had to have been sitting for a while. Food did take really long to come out. I got two entree cheese enchilada and grilled chicken taco. Enchilada cheese was not melted (did not eat) and taco was cold. Other plate was a carne asada plate. It looked good but was also not warm. Got an separate al pastor taco, cold. Had to ask for that to be warmed up. Charged for hot salsa (for chips). Honestly was a waste of money. We have passed this place a handful of times and wanted to try. Unfortunately was not our day, first and last.
